参数名称 | 说明 |
---|---|
background_image | 背景图像,作为描边后的合成底图。 |
layer_image | 需要进行描边的前景图像。 |
layer_mask | 替代自动 alpha 的自定义掩码图像。 |
LayerStyle: Stroke
节点功能:生成输入目标的描边,同时有合成图像功能。
输入参数
输出参数
参数名称 | 说明 |
---|---|
image | 添加了描边效果并与背景图合成后的图像。 |
控件参数
参数名称 | 说明 |
---|---|
invert_mask | 是否反转输入掩码,仅当传入 layer_mask 时生效。若用于外轮廓描边,建议保持为 True(默认)。如需内轮廓描边可设为 False。 |
blend_mode | 混合模式,用于描边区域颜色融合方式。 normal:正常叠加,上层颜色直接覆盖下层,适用于大多数常见的描边或图层合成场景。 screen:滤色模式,使图像变亮,常用于营造光效、制作发光描边,打造柔和叠加效果和梦幻风格,实现高光描边。 multiply:正片叠底,让图像变暗,产生深色加深效果,可用于阴影描边以及渲染深色氛围。 add:加色混合,增强图像亮度,用于表现辉光、炫光边缘,营造能量感。 overlay:叠加模式,根据底色亮度决定图像变亮或变暗,能强化边缘与纹理,适合强调描边效果。 lighten:仅保留较亮部分,适合实现柔光效果以及线条的融合。 darken:仅保留较暗部分,可强化轮廓,达到压暗效果。 difference:取差值,产生对比强烈的边界,用于特效描边和表现反色风格。 xor:图层互斥混合,类似逻辑异或,可用于极简反色描边和特定风格的装饰。 |
opacity | 描边层透明度,范围 0~100。推荐值为 80~100,可根据效果进行柔化或强调。 |
stroke_grow | 掩码缩放偏移,用于控制描边内外扩展位置(可为负)。负值表示收缩描边,正值表示外扩描边。建议默认 0,常配合 stroke_width 使用。 |
stroke_width | 描边宽度,单位为像素。控制描边厚度。常用值为 4~16。 |
blur | 描边边缘模糊程度。值越大描边越柔和。建议用于自然光晕或边缘淡化效果。 |
stroke_color | 描边颜色,十六进制格式(如 #FF0000) |
stroke_grow:描边扩张/收缩幅度,正值扩张,负值收缩。
stroke_width:描边宽度。
blur:描边模糊程度,值越大越模糊。